Paul Barron on Institutional Stablecoins and Fragmentation

Adding another layer to this discussion, Paul Barron's initial observations focused on the escalating competition among major banks to issue their proprietary stablecoins. While SWIFT continues to advocate for neutral payment rails, institutions like JPMorgan, Bank of America, Citi, and Wells Fargo are actively developing US-based consortium stablecoins. Similarly, European banking giants such as ING and Deutsche Bank are planning euro-denominated versions, slated for launch by 2026.

Barron astutely warns that this burgeoning trend toward isolated, bank-specific stablecoin systems risks further fragmenting the global financial network. Such a landscape would inevitably lead to "walled gardens," where each bank's stablecoin operates in isolation, hindering seamless interoperability and efficient value transfer across different ecosystems. In his view, this growing fragmentation could vividly highlight XRP's original and enduring purpose—a vision that may have been central to Ripple CEO Brad Garlinghouse's strategy from the outset.

XRP, as a bridge asset, is uniquely positioned to facilitate interoperability between otherwise disconnected financial ecosystems. This functionality aligns perfectly with Ripple's long-standing vision for the XRP Ledger: to serve as a neutral, high-performance settlement layer for effortless cross-border value transfer across diverse digital and fiat systems. In a world of fragmented stablecoins, XRP could provide the essential glue, enabling liquidity and exchange without requiring direct bilateral relationships between every single stablecoin issuer.
